What is Considered Part-Time Employment in California?

WebAug 2, 2024 · Posted on Aug 2, 2024. There is no legal definition of full time or part time in California. That is left entirely to the employer. In California you are considered to be employed at will unless you have an agreement to the contrary with your employer. WebNov 2, 2024 · The paid sick days must be offered at the beginning of each year of employment, calendar year, or 12-month period. For example, if you provided three days/24 hours on July 1, 2015, you would need to provide another three days/24 hours on July 1, 2016.
